Foundation Stabilizing Services

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ques designed to address issues related to the shifting or settling of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and mudjacking, which aim to reinforce and lift the foundation to restore stability. The process often begins with an assessment by professionals to identify the extent of the foundation movement and determine the most appropriate stabilization approach. Once the necessary repairs are identified, local service providers implement solutions that help prevent further movement and protect the structural integrity of the property.

These services are primarily used to resolve problems caused by so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. Common signs indicating the need for foundation stabilization include uneven or cracked flo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self. Addressing these issues early can help prevent more severe structural damage, which could lead to costly repairs or safety concerns. Foundation stabilizing services also help mitigate issues related to shifting soil, erosion, or inadequate support beneath the structure, ensuring the property remains safe and functional over time.

Properties that frequently utilize fo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ially those built on expansive clay or loose soil,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Older homes are often more susceptible to foundation movement due to age-related settling or soil conditions. Additionally, properties located in areas prone to heavy rainfall or drought may experience soil expansion or contraction, increasing the likelihood of foundation issues. What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ques used to reinforce and support a building’s foundation to prevent further settling or shifting, helping to maintain structural integrity.

How can I tell if my foundation needs stabilizing? Signs such as c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that stick may indicate the need for foundation stabilization services.

What methods do foundation stabilizing contractors use? Contractors may use methods like underpinning, piering, or soil injection to stabilize and support the foundation depending on the specific issues.

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are typically applicable to a variety of foundation types, including concrete slabs and pier-and-beam systems, based on the assessment by local specialists.
